Local Regulations and Licensing
Starting a construction business in India requires compliance with various licenses and permits. Ensure adherence to industry-specific regulations and safety standards to avoid legal issues. Below are key licensing requirements:
- Construction license from the local municipal authority.
- Environmental clearance for large-scale projects.
- Building permits and land-use approvals.
- Registration under the Building and Other Construction Workers (BOCW) Act.

Financial Planning Aspects
Financial planning is crucial for the success of your construction business. Begin by estimating the initial investment required for equipment, office setup, and working capital. Operating costs, such as salaries, raw materials, and utilities, should also be accounted for. Below are some key financial considerations:
- Explore funding options like bank loans, venture capital, or government schemes.
- Plan for tax obligations, including GST and income tax.
- Implement financial risk management strategies to mitigate unforeseen expenses.
- Conduct a break-even analysis to determine when your business will start generating profits.
